Element.prototype.matches||(Element.prototype.matches=Element.prototype.msMatchesSelector||Element.prototype.webkitMatchesSelector);Element.prototype.closest||(Element.prototype.closest=function(A){var k=this;if(!document.documentElement.contains(k))return null;do{if(k.matches(A))return k;k=k.parentElement||k.parentNode}while(null!==k&&1===k.nodeType);return null}); (function(){function A(l){function F(m){t._config=m;m.element.removeAttribute("data-cmp-is");M(m.options);I(m.element);t._elements.item&&(t._elements.item=Array.isArray(t._elements.item)?t._elements.item:[t._elements.item],t._elements.button=Array.isArray(t._elements.button)?t._elements.button:[t._elements.button],t._elements.panel=Array.isArray(t._elements.panel)?t._elements.panel:[t._elements.panel],t._properties.singleExpansion&&(m=z(),1g||g>b._elements.item.length-1)){b._active=g;var G=b._elements.item,H=b._elements.indicator;if(G)if(Array.isArray(G))for(var L=0;Lu&&(k=k.parentElement));return k}); window.Element&&!Element.prototype.matches&&(Element.prototype.matches=Element.prototype.matchesSelector||Element.prototype.mozMatchesSelector||Element.prototype.msMatchesSelector||Element.prototype.oMatchesSelector||Element.prototype.webkitMatchesSelector||function(A){A=(this.document||this.ownerDocument).querySelectorAll(A);for(var k=A.length;0<=--k&&A.item(k)!==this;);return-1p.status){var h=new RegExp(/^{[\s\S]*}$/gmi),a=(new RegExp(/^(?:\/\*jsonp\*\/)?\s*([^()]+)\(([\s\S]+),\s*"[0-9]*"\);?$/gmi)).exec(p.responseText), d;a&&(a=a[2],h.test(a)&&(d=JSON.parse(a)));if(d&&d.set.relation&&0h&&p&&!e._autoWidth;)h=p.offsetWidth,p=p.parentNode;return h};return{getAutoSmartCrops:f,getSrcSet:function(e,p){if(0=q-c._properties.lazythreshold&&D<=z+c._properties.lazythreshold}q&&h()}else h()};e&&e.element&&p(e)}var k={self:'[data-cmp-is\x3d"image"]',image:'[data-cmp-hook-image\x3d"image"]',map:'[data-cmp-hook-image\x3d"map"]',area:'[data-cmp-hook-image\x3d"area"]'}, u={cssClass:"cmp-image__image--is-loading",style:{height:0,"padding-bottom":""}},E={widths:{"default":[],transform:function(e){var p=[];e.split(",").forEach(function(h){h=parseFloat(h);isNaN(h)||p.push(h)});return p}},lazy:{"default":!1,transform:function(e){return!(null===e||"undefined"===typeof e)}},dmimage:{"default":!1,transform:function(e){return!(null===e||"undefined"===typeof e)}},lazythreshold:{"default":0,transform:function(e){e=parseInt(e);return isNaN(e)?0:e}},src:{transform:function(e){return decodeURIComponent(e)}}}, f=window.devicePixelRatio||1,r="loading"!==document.readyState?Promise.resolve():new Promise(function(e){document.addEventListener("DOMContentLoaded",e)});Promise.all([r]).then(function(){for(var e=document.querySelectorAll(k.self),p=0;p=this._elements.results.scrollHeight&&(this._resultsOffset+=this._properties.resultsSize,this._displayResults())}; f.prototype._onInput=function(a){var d=this;d._cancelResults();this._timeout=setTimeout(function(){d._displayResults()},300)};f.prototype._onKeydown=function(a){switch(a.keyCode){case 9:this._resultsOpen()&&(k(this._elements.results,!1),this._elements.input.setAttribute("aria-expanded","false"));break;case 13:a.preventDefault();this._resultsOpen()&&(a=this._elements.results.querySelector(e.item.focused))&&a.click();break;case 27:this._cancelResults();break;case 38:this._resultsOpen()&&(a.preventDefault(), this._stepResultFocus(!0));break;case 40:this._resultsOpen()?(a.preventDefault(),this._stepResultFocus()):this._onInput()}};f.prototype._onClearClick=function(a){a.preventDefault();this._elements.input.value="";k(this._elements.clear,!1);k(this._elements.results,!1);this._elements.input.setAttribute("aria-expanded","false")};f.prototype._onDocumentClick=function(a){var d=this._elements.input.contains(a.target);a=this._elements.results.contains(a.target);d||a||(k(this._elements.results,!1),this._elements.input.setAttribute("aria-expanded", "false"))};f.prototype._resultsOpen=function(){return"none"!==this._elements.results.style.display};f.prototype._makeAccessible=function(){var a="cmp-search-results-"+h;this._elements.input.setAttribute("aria-owns",a);this._elements.results.id=a;h++};f.prototype._generateItems=function(a,d){var n=this;a.forEach(function(l){var F=document.createElement("span");F.innerHTML=n._elements.itemTemplate.innerHTML;F.querySelectorAll(e.item.title)[0].appendChild(document.createTextNode(l.title));F.querySelectorAll(e.item.self)[0].setAttribute("href", l.url);d.innerHTML+=F.innerHTML})};f.prototype._markResults=function(){var a=this._elements.results.querySelectorAll(e.item.self),d=this._elements.input.value.replace(/[-[\]{}()*+?.,\\^$|#\s]/g,"\\$\x26");d=new RegExp("("+d+")","gi");for(var n=this._resultsOffset-1;nn?(d[0].classList.add("cmp-search__item--is-focused"),d[0].setAttribute("aria-selected","true")):n+1d.status){var l=JSON.parse(d.responseText);0